    Fitch Praised Turkey

    In its latest report, the international credit rating agency Fitch Ratings upgraded Turkey’s long-term credit rating from “B” to “B+” and changed the credit outlook from “stable” to “positive.” This marks the first increase in Turkey’s credit rating by Fitch after a 12-year hiatus.     The Danish government has announced a law requiring women to serve in the military

    The Danish Government announced a groundbreaking plan to include women in compulsory military service and to extend the duration of military service. While women can currently volunteer for military service, men are required to serve after the age of 18.     Yedi Mesale Society

    Yedi Mesale Society is one of the significant groups in Turkish literature. Formed by young poets in the early 20th century, this group presented innovative and bold works to the literary world.     60th Library Week

    Since 1964, Library Week has been celebrated in Turkey starting on the last Monday of March, aiming to instill the importance of books, libraries, and librarianship in the public, especially students.
